1. A method, comprising:

  • making an interferometry measurement in a chamber, the chamber having an atmosphere that has a first value of an intrinsic refractive property;

    introducing a secondary gas into the chamber to adjust a composition of the chamber atmosphere; and

    introducing a compensating gas into the chamber, wherein the compensating gas reduces variations in the intrinsic refractive property of the atmosphere from the first value caused by the introduction of the secondary gas.
